BACKGROUND: Gunshots affect those directly involved in an incident and those in the surrounding community. The community-level impact of nighttime gunshots, which may be particularly disruptive to the sleep of nearby community members, is unknown. OBJECTIVE: Our aim is to estimate the number of people potentially affected by nighttime gunshots and the relationship between nighttime gunshots and median household income in the USA. DESIGN: We collected publicly available data on the timing and location of gunshots in six U.S. cities (Baltimore, MD; Boston, MA; Washington, D.C.; New York, NY; Philadelphia, PA; and Portland, OR) from 2015 to 2021. We then analyzed the data by computing rate ratios (RRs) to compare the frequency of gunshots during nighttime hours (6:00 pm to 5:59 am) versus daytime hours (6:00 am to 5:59 pm). Additionally, we used geospatial mapping to create choropleth maps to visualize the variation in nighttime gunshot density across cities. We estimated, using city-wide population, person-nights potentially impacted by the sound of gunshots within areas of 0.2- (low) and 0.5-mile (high) radius. Finally, for five of six cities where data on median household income were available by census tract, we built nonlinear regression models to estimate the relationship between the number of nighttime gunshots and median household income. KEY RESULTS: We analyzed 72,236 gunshots. Gunshots were more common during the nighttime than daytime (overall RR = 2.5). Analyses demonstrated that the low estimates for the mean annual number of person-nights impacted by nighttime gunshots were 0.4 million in Baltimore and Portland, 1.3 million in Philadelphia, 1.6 million in Boston, 2.9 million in New York City, and 5.9 million in Washington. The number of nighttime gunshots was inversely related to median household income. CONCLUSIONS: Nighttime gunshots are prevalent, particularly in low-income neighborhoods, and may have under-recognized effects on the surrounding community.

Developing interventions to prevent firearm-related violence and to address its consequences requires an improved understanding of when these violent events are most likely to occur. We explored gunshot events in 6 of the most populated cities in the United States by time of day, day of week, holiday/non-holiday, and month using publicly available datasets. In some of these cities, gunshot events occurred most often at nighttime, on holidays and weekends, and during summer months, with significant interaction effects. There were also time-related changes in characteristics of the victims. Primary prevention efforts aimed at curbing firearm-related violence should consider these differential risks.

The Internet is a common source of sleep information but may be subject to commercial bias and misinformation. We compared the understandability, information quality, and presence of misinformation of popular YouTube videos on sleep to videos with credible experts. We identified the most popular YouTube videos on sleep/insomnia and 5 videos from experts. Videos were assessed for understanding and clarity using validated instruments. Misinformation and commercial bias were identified by consensus of sleep medicine experts. The most popular videos received, on average, 8.2 (± 2.2) million views; the expert-led videos received, on average, 0.3 (± 0.2) million views. Commercial bias was identified in 66.7% of popular videos and 0% of expert videos (P < .012). The popular videos featured more misinformation than expert videos (P < .001). The popular videos about sleep/insomnia on YouTube featured misinformation and commercial bias. Future research may explore methods for disseminating evidence-based sleep information. STUDY OBJECTIVES: Sleep deficiency can adversely affect the performance of resident physicians, resulting in greater medical errors. However, the impact of sleep deficiency on surgical outcomes, particularly among attending surgeons, is less clear. METHODS: Sixty attending surgeons from academic and community departments of surgery or obstetrics and gynecology were studied prospectively using direct observation and self-report to explore the effect of sleep deprivation on patient safety, operating room communication, medical errors, and adverse events while operating under 2 conditions, post-call (defined as > 2 hours of nighttime clinical duties) and non-post-call. RESULTS: Each surgeon contributed up to 5 surgical procedures post-call and non-post-call, yielding 362 cases total (150 post-call and 210 non-post-call). Most common were caesarian section and herniorrhaphy. Hours of sleep on the night before the operative procedure were significantly less post-call (4.98 ± 1.41) vs non-post-call (6.68 ± 0.88, P < .01). Errors were infrequent and not related to hours of sleep or post-call status. However, Non-Technical Skills for Surgeons ratings demonstrated poorer performance while post-call for situational awareness, decision-making, and communication/teamwork. Fewer hours of sleep also were related to lower ratings for situational awareness and decision-making. Decreased self-reported alertness was observed to be associated with increased procedure time. CONCLUSIONS: Sleep deficiency in attending surgeons was not associated with greater errors during procedures performed during the next day. However, procedure time was increased, suggesting that surgeons were able to compensate for sleep loss by working more slowly. Ratings on nontechnical surgical skills were adversely affected by sleep deficiency. CITATION: Quan SF, Landrigan CP, Barger LK, et al.
